Is Reser's Fine Foods Steakhouse Potato Salad, Potato Gluten Free?

This product may or may not be gluten free as it lists 5 ingredients that could contain gluten depending on the source. We recommend contacting the manufacturer directly to confirm.

Ingredients

RED POTATOES, SOUR CREAM (PASTEURIZED CULTURED CREAM [MILK], ENZYMES), MAYONNAISE (SOYBEAN OIL, WATER, EGG YOLKS, VINEGAR, SALT), SUGAR, BACON BITS (PORK, WATER, SALT, SUGAR, SODIUM PHOSPHATE, SODIUM ERYTHORBATE, SODIUM NITRITE, MAY CONTAIN SMOKE FLAVORING), ONION, SWEET PICKLE RELISH (CUCUMBER, SUGAR, DISTILLED VINEGAR, SALT, CALCIUM CHLORIDE, MUSTARD SEED, XANTHAN GUM, CELERY SEED, DEHYDRATED RED BELL PEPPER, NATURAL FLAVORS, TURMERIC, MINCED ONION), BROWN SUGAR, WATER, LEMON JUICE, VINEGAR, SALT, MODIFIED CORN STARCH, ONION POWDER, GARLIC POWDER, BLACK PEPPER, DEHYDRATED PARSLEY, XANTHAN GUM, NATURAL BACON FLAVOR (NATURAL FLAVOR [MILK], CORN SYRUP SOLIDS, SALT, YEAST EXTRACT, NATURAL SMOKE FLAVORING), POTASSIUM SORBATE (PRESERVATIVE), SODIUM BENZOATE (PRESERVATIVE).

What is a Gluten Free diet?

A gluten-free diet excludes all foods containing gluten, a protein found in wheat, barley, rye, and their derivatives. It's essential for people with celiac disease, gluten intolerance, or wheat allergy, as consuming gluten can trigger inflammation and digestive issues. Common gluten-containing foods include bread, pasta, cereals, and baked goods, though many gluten-free alternatives now exist using rice, corn, or almond flour. Beyond medical necessity, some people choose a gluten-free lifestyle for perceived health benefits, though experts emphasize the importance of maintaining a balanced diet rich in fiber, vitamins, and minerals when eliminating gluten-containing grains.
